		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Yep!  I agree in full Craig!  It must be a hard challenging job for those online trainers who have never met you, (and are going by one&#8217;s photos and answers to their questionnaires) to deviate a nutritional &#8216;plan&#8217; and exercise &#8216;plan&#8217; for their clients to get the results they want!  Some complain cause when their mate gets awesome results following some program, they don&#8217;t!<br />Trainers do so well!</p>
<p>I know for one if I eat 6 meals with a fist size serve of lean carbs at each and a palm sized serve of lean protein I feel a bit full and bloated and not yet hungry by the next meal despite always being very active in my life.  Maybe the way to go if wanting to build muscle like some use that program for!  But for fatloss I feel portions need to be downsized for me! 4 meals like this a day suit me fine.  Maybe some fruit or natural yoghurt of raw vegies if hungry between a meal for me.  Or I can get away with eating a filled multigrain salad and lean protein roll at lunch, &#8211; active very busy time of day but then vegies or salad with protein at tea which seems to fit my lifestyle.</p>
<p>It&#8217;s amazing how different things effect different people.  Once I was told I&#8217;d need to stop my running to help with fatloss, just focus on weights with minimal powerwalking to get lean!  Running I was told would waste my muscle away but still hold my fat by someone who never met me!  As well as strength, cardiovascular ability is something I pride myself on! I&#8217;m with you, every activity affects everyone differently!</p>
